How does Hunk automatically detect an EMR Cluster?

When I first set up Hunk in AWS it automatically 'discovered' my Hunk-enabled EMR cluster that was running. I've now added another Hunk-enabled EMR cluster - is there a way to re-run the discovery process so that it gets configured correctly?

Hunk EMR should automatically detect any new cluster, within a few minutes of the cluster being ready. There's one caveat though, that the cluster needs to be in the same region as the Hunk node.
